Sec. 540.0605. CORRECTIVE ACTION PLAN FOR INADEQUATE NETWORK AND PROVIDER REIMBURSEMENT.
(a)The commission shall initiate a corrective action plan requiring a Medicaid managed care organization to maintain an adequate provider network, provide reimbursement to support that network, and educate recipients enrolled in Medicaid managed care plans provided by the organization regarding the proper use of the plan's provider network, if:
(1)as the commission determines, the organization exceeds maximum limits the commission established for out-of-network access to health care services; or
